    Le nivellement des aqueducs de Lyon et leurs aménagements de régulation et de ralentissement : analyse et mise en perspective by Laetitia Borau

    Published 2023-12-01
    “…In addition, a decision had to be made about the type of canal to be built, as this would affect the speed of construction and hence the overall cost of the project, but would also affect ease of maintenance: we can therefore distinguish between the simplest cases –slab-covered concrete canals– and conduits with masonry walls and a vaulted roof through which a maintenance man could walk.The objective here is to put into perspective, on the one hand, the means employed to guarantee a constant slope and to control the flows (regulation and maintenance structures), and on the other hand to overcome the obstacles, particularly the steep slopes (with chutes or dropshafts) and to compare them with other aqueducts in the Roman world, mainly in the western part.The examination of the four conduits demonstrated the small number of regulation and/or decantation structures found across the whole of the Lyon hydraulic network, with three exceptions. …”
